PEEK Plastic Sheet & Rod (Polyetheretherketone)

PEEK (Polyetheretherketone) offers good wear resistance and can be used continuously to 250°C in hot water or steam without permanent loss of physical properties. PEEK plastic sheets and rods are very chemically resistant with inherently low flammability and smoke emission. PEEK is very dimensionally stable, resulting in close tolerance machining applications, and is an excellent option for applications requiring little to no outgassing.

What Is PEEK Plastic and What Is It Used For?

PEEK (Polyetheretherketone) is a high-performance engineering thermoplastic available as PEEK sheets and PEEK rods. Designed for demanding applications, it offers excellent heat, wear, and chemical resistance along with outstanding dimensional stability. PEEK is widely used to machine precision components for aerospace, medical, semiconductor, food processing, and industrial equipment where long-lasting performance is essential.

Key Benefits of PEEK Plastic Sheet & Rod

PEEK is selected for applications that demand exceptional reliability and long service life.

Benefits include:

  • Continuous operating temperatures up to 250°C
  • Excellent wear and abrasion resistance
  • Outstanding chemical and hydrolysis resistance
  • High dimensional stability for precision machining
  • Naturally low flammability and smoke emission
  • Excellent strength-to-weight ratio
  • Low outgassing for vacuum and semiconductor environments
  • Suitable for steam sterilization applications
  • Excellent fatigue and creep resistance
  • Available in multiple performance-enhancing grades

PEEK (Sheets and Rods)

PEEK Sheet properties and applications Size: 12” x 48”, 24” x 120”
Thickness: 3/8”— 2”
PEEK Rod properties and applications Diameter: 1/32”— 8”

Glass Filled, Carbon Filled, HPV, Metal Detectable and other fills available.

PEEK sheet is best suited for machining flat components such as wear plates, seals, and structural parts, while PEEK rod is commonly used to produce cylindrical components like bushings, bearings, rollers, and spacers. The ideal material form depends on the design and machining requirements of your application.

PEEK can withstand continuous operating temperatures of up to 250°C while maintaining its mechanical properties. Its excellent thermal stability makes it suitable for high-temperature industrial applications involving steam, hot water, and demanding processing environments.

Yes. PEEK is highly machinable and maintains excellent dimensional stability, enabling CNC machining of precision components with tight tolerances for demanding industrial applications.
